BankFodder Posted January 20, 2021 Share Posted January 20, 2021 I'm trying to rationalise our groups a bit. I have one group – with about nearly 400,000 people and another group with about 5000. I'd like to merge the smaller group into the larger group and then eventually get rid of the smaller group. Has anyone any idea how this can be done please? Thanks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Adriano Faria Posted January 20, 2021 Share Posted January 20, 2021 Go to Members (ACP) and use the advanced search form. Search by the smaller group. Example: then you'll see in the results: Click in the MOVE MEMBERS FOUND and choose the other group. After moving, you can delete the smaller group; it will be empty (no members). DawPi Posted January 20, 2021 Share Posted January 20, 2021 Remove smaller group. Then IPS4 ask where do you want to move exists members.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
BankFodder Posted January 20, 2021 Author Share Posted January 20, 2021 Thanks for that – actually I tried to remove another much smaller group and it simply deleted the group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Nathan Explosion Posted January 20, 2021 Share Posted January 20, 2021 9 minutes ago, BankFodder said: Thanks for that – actually I tried to remove another much smaller group and it simply deleted the group If a group is assigned to ANY users as a Primary group, then it will ask which group to move those users to. If the group isn't assigned to ANY users as a Primary group (i.e. it's used as a secondary group) then it will not ask which group to move those users to BankFodder 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
